Output 2c39aa14446e6ac194bb6bc149ce9da93990d419aecc299f044bc108c5b4cf86:1

value
2339341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21521ad78dba328805ba0e8b0834d45cfa959a8e OP_EQUAL
address
34jCacsS6eCt5C4SMFpRJw81T69dw6Bjo9
transaction
2c39aa14446e6ac194bb6bc149ce9da93990d419aecc299f044bc108c5b4cf86
spent
true